reveur... regarding the salary column... my point of view...
u have three ways to fill it...
1) write a solid figure (Eg: RM1.8k)
2) write a solid figure which u think is a bit higher and put negotiable [Eg: RM2k (negotiable)]
3) write 'Negotiable' and answer it during interview when they ask

basically, a lot of ppl says the second method works best... they write higher and the hiring manager will deduct RM200 from the amount u expected usually... but that is not always true... i went for the 3rd method most of the time and the employer will think u r a bit different... coz not many ppl write negotiable (without an amount)... so u might have some bargaining power here... just my 2 cents smile.gif

QUOTE(shinchan^^ @ May 23 2006, 12:28 PM)
how much is an E&E Engineering (mmu) fresh graduate deserve for a head start?
ask for fren.
*
There is nothing like a deserve start laugh.gif It depends a lot on which states you are in. I will just compare the pays in KL (Puchong, PJ, Shah Alam) and Penang (with all the MSC companies). In KL (which includes the 3 places stated earlier), the average pay for an engineer (be it EE or Mech) is around RM2k. However, it is different if you are working in huge companies like Accenture or Oil & Gas Companies. On the other hand, in Penang (or Kulim), the average pay is approximately RM2.4 - 2.5k. It will be higher if a person is a first class degree holder.

QUOTE(shinchan^^ @ May 23 2006, 01:38 PM)
oh thanks
so range is around 2-2.5k

not bad
compare to IT and Design
wow IT n design really underpaid
*
nope shinchan... the range is between 1.8k to 2k as in KL cases...
But there might be petrol allowances that accumulates to RM300 per month... And if the person is working in factories, there might be OT claims as well. So, it depends really. But as for basic salary, it is not RM2k to 2.5k... more like RM1.8k to RM2k, unless you are in Oil & Gas or big MSC companies.
